The Impact of Ability on Game Outcomes


In the realm of casino games, skill plays a key role in determining the results, especially in activities where strategy and choices are paramount. For instance, in poker, competitors must examine opponents, calculate probabilities, and make calculated bets to enhance their odds of winning. Unlike games that rely purely on luck, such as slot machines or the roulette wheel, poker demands an understanding of both the rules and the behavior of other participants, making skill a vital component of victory.


Additional strategy-based games, like the game of blackjack, also highlight the significance of player skill. Understanding of basic strategy, card counting, and when to hit or stand can dramatically influence the casino advantage. A skilled blackjack player can reduce this edge and boost their chances of success significantly. This contrasts with games that do not allow for such strategic play, demonstrating how the level of skill influences the potential for positive outcomes.


Moreover, even within games considered primarily luck-based, like craps, the decisions made by players can impact their overall success. Choosing the right bets, understanding the likelihoods of different outcomes, and managing one’s bankroll are essential factors that can enhance a player’s experience and results. Thus, while luck remains a factor in casino games, ability can substantially affect how efficiently participants navigate these settings, leading to more positive results.


Approaches for Proficient Play in Casinos


To succeed in casino games, players must develop a robust understanding of the regulations and odds involved in various games. This foundational knowledge enables individuals to make informed decisions, especially in skill-based games like Texas Hold’em and blackjack. Familiarizing oneself with game tactics, such as card counting in blackjack or recognizing betting patterns in Texas Hold’em, can significantly enhance a player’s chances of success. Rehearsing these strategies through mock games or lower-stakes games allows players to improve their skills without putting substantial amounts of cash at risk.


Another key approach is budgeting. Players should establish a spending limit before entering the gaming establishment and stick to it rigorously. This involves deciding how much they are willing to lose and imposing restrictions on how much they will wager in each session. By keeping a disciplined approach to gambling, players can maintain their play and reduce the chance of major losses. Additionally, taking breaks can help preserve a clear mind and prevent impulsive decisions that often lead to unfavorable outcomes.
